Genus: Cynoglossum
Species: amabile
Variety: 'Firmament'
Family Name: Boraginaceae
Seed Catalogue No.: 427
English Name(s): Chinese Forget-me-not
Hardiness: Hardy
Lifecycle: Annual
Suitable for: Cut Flowers
Colour: Blue
Flowers: June, July, August, September
Lighting Conditions: Full Sun, Partial Sun
Soil Type: Chalk, Sand, Loam
Soil Acidity: Alkaline, Neutral, Acid
Moisture: Well-drained

Germination Instructions
Sow directly where it is to flower just before last expected frosts. Sow 5mm deep into prepared soil which has been raked to a fine tilth. Seed should be covered as it germinates in darkness. Ideal temp. 18-22°C. Germination takes 5-10 days approx. Thin seedlings as required. Can be started indoors if preferred 6-8 weeks prior to last frost date with seedlings moved outside after danger of frost has passed. Can be sown directly in autumn for flowering the following year.
Growing Instructions
Prefers any soil, other than very heavy clay, which is moist but well-drained in full sun. Ideally offer afternoon shade form hot sun.
Cultivation Instructions
Will self-seed freely. Deadhead if you do not want volunteer seedlings next year. Best treated as an annual. Pull and compost the plant after flowering ceases.
